What is the Warranty Deed From Individual To Husband And Wife Missouri

A warranty deed from individual to husband and wife in Missouri is a legal instrument used to transfer ownership of real estate from one person to a married couple. This type of deed guarantees that the individual transferring the property holds clear title to the property and has the right to convey it. It also assures the grantees, in this case, the husband and wife, that they will not face any claims against the property that arose before the transfer. The warranty deed is essential for establishing ownership and protecting the rights of the new owners.

Key elements of the Warranty Deed From Individual To Husband And Wife Missouri

Several key components must be included in a warranty deed from individual to husband and wife in Missouri:

  • Grantor and Grantee Information: The full names and addresses of both the individual transferring the property (grantor) and the married couple receiving it (grantees).
  • Property Description: A detailed description of the property being transferred, including its legal description, which is often found in the property’s previous deed.
  • Consideration: The amount of money or value exchanged for the property, which may be nominal in some cases.
  • Signatures: The grantor must sign the deed, and it may need to be notarized to be legally binding.
  • Delivery and Acceptance: The deed must be delivered to the grantees, who must accept it for the transfer to be valid.

Steps to complete the Warranty Deed From Individual To Husband And Wife Missouri

Completing a warranty deed from individual to husband and wife in Missouri involves several steps:

  1. Gather Information: Collect all necessary information about the property, including the legal description and the names of the parties involved.
  2. Draft the Deed: Use a standard template or consult with a legal professional to draft the warranty deed, ensuring all required elements are included.
  3. Sign the Deed: The grantor must sign the deed in the presence of a notary public to ensure its validity.
  4. Record the Deed: File the completed deed with the appropriate county recorder’s office to make the transfer official and public.

Legal use of the Warranty Deed From Individual To Husband And Wife Missouri

The warranty deed from individual to husband and wife is legally recognized in Missouri as a means of transferring property ownership. It provides a high level of protection for the grantees, as it includes warranties against defects in title. This means that if any issues arise regarding ownership or claims against the property, the grantor is legally obligated to resolve those issues. This legal framework helps ensure that the new owners can enjoy their property without fear of future disputes.

State-specific rules for the Warranty Deed From Individual To Husband And Wife Missouri

Missouri has specific rules governing the use of warranty deeds. The deed must comply with the Missouri Statutes, particularly regarding the format and content required for real estate transactions. It is important to ensure that the property description is precise and that the grantor is the legal owner of the property. Additionally, the deed must be signed by the grantor and notarized to be valid. Recording the deed with the county is also a critical step, as it provides public notice of the ownership transfer.
